Anthonomus

/ænˈθɑːnəməs/ noun

A genus of small beetles, including the famous boll weevil, whose larvae feed on plant buds and seeds.

From Greek 'anthos' (flower) and 'nomos' (law or rule), suggesting these beetles 'rule' or dominate the flowers they infest.
